The Al Jabbar Grand Mosque, located in Bandung, West Java Province, has a land area of 26 Ha, which is surrounded by a lake and various types of plants in it. Data regarding the types of plants found in the Al Jabbar Grand Mosque area is still minimal, so it is important to package it in the form of an inventory. Plants have various benefits, one of which is as a phytoremediation agent. This research aims to inventory plants in the Al Jabbar Grand Mosque area and their potential as phytoremediation agents based on literature studies. The method used is a qualitative approach method where observations are carried out and interviews are carried out with informants using a purposive sampling method. The data obtained was analyzed with reference to journals and books. The research results showed that there were 80 plant species, from 68 plant genera and from 37 family. There are 11 plant species that have the potential to act as phytoremediation agents in the Al Jabbar Grand Mosque area.

The Garryaceae family is referred to as one of the Cornaceae groups or dicotyledonous plants. Garrya is an evergreen shrub or small tree that bears male flowers. Garraceae is also a shrub that contains alkaloids. Aucuba japonica or what is often referred to as Japanese Laurel is a shrub with unique colored leaves that have spots. Research on the Garryaceae family is still rare, therefore researchers conducted research on the Garryaceae family, especially on the Aucuba japonica species. This research was conducted to analyze the characteristics of the leaves and stems of Aucuba japonica in the Cibiru District area, Bandung City, especially at the Biological Gardens of UIN Sunan Gunung Djati Bandung. This analysis was carried out using exploration methods and literature studies related to Aucuba japonica. The research results showed that there were 37 Aucuba japonica species in the biological garden area of UIN Sunang Gunung Djati Bandung. The characteristic shape of the leaves is oval or elliptical with tapered or blunt tips. The edges of the leaves have a serrated or curved shape with wavy edges. The base of the leaves is round or tapered. The arrangement of the leaves has pinnate veins that branch and spread throughout the leaf blade. the flesh of the leaves is thick and leathery. The surface of the leaves is shiny and smooth, while the stem has woody characteristics (lignosus), the surface of the stem is rough and has a hard texture. Aucuba japonica stems have sympodial branching.

Medicinal plants are plants that are known to contain beneficial compounds that can prevent, alleviate, or cure diseases. Knowledge about medicinal plants has different characteristics depending on the region. This study aims to document the knowledge of residents of the Legok Hayam Cultural Village, Girimekar Village, Bandung Regency about traditional medicinal plants. The ethnobotanical research method was conducted from September 2024 using semi-structured interviews and observations with measurement parameters of Species Use Value (SUV), Family Use Value (FUV), and Fidelity Level (FL). The research sample used a random sampling technique with a total of 25 respondents. The results identified 25 medicinal plants belonging to 15 families, traditional medicinal plants are often obtained by planting in the yard. The most frequently used medicinal plants are ginger, turmeric, binahong and kencur based on their highest utility value. The Zingiberaceae family has the largest contribution to use. In addition, binahong, kencur, katuk, and ginger plants are widely used to treat certain diseases.

Pineapple sambal, a traditional dish from Jambi, is known for its spicy and tangy flavors but has a short shelf life due to its high water and acid content. This study analyzes the effect of shelf life on the quality of pineapple sambal (color, aroma, taste, and texture) using a pure experimental method and ANOVA analysis at room temperature (25–30°C) over a period of 1–7 days. The results indicate significant differences in all sensory parameters (p < 0.05). The best quality was observed from the first to the third day, with a significant decline starting on the fourth day. By the fifth day, the fresh aroma shifted to an undesirable sour smell, the texture became mushy, and the color faded due to microbial activity and oxidation. These findings are relevant to the food industry for developing airtight packaging or cold storage solutions. The study concludes that the optimal shelf life of pineapple sambal at room temperature is three days, supporting the preservation of Jambi's culinary heritage and its development into a competitive commercial product.

Opor is a very popular food, so it is served at almost every celebration. The main key to the deliciousness of opor lies in the spices used, but making opor seasoning is done by mixing many ingredients and spices so that the processing takes a long time. The resulting opor seasoning is also in the form of a paste, so it has a short shelf life and is less practical. This study aims to create instant opor seasoning in powder form so that it is more practical and can be stored for a long time. The method used in this study is an experiment to find a cause-and-effect relationship between the proportion of opor seasoning extract and maltodextrin added to the organoleptic properties of the resulting powdered opor seasoning. Organoleptic tests were conducted on 30 panelists. Based on the panelists' results, the best opor seasoning is produced by mixing 1.5 parts of opor seasoning extract with 1% maltodextrin. This powdered opor seasoning has a fat content of 11.85%, protein 17.63%, and calories 289.5 kcal/100g. The cost required to make powdered opor seasoning per package is IDR 13,000
